Instructions
Order any Tech Deck parts that you wish to use for you newly created deck. You can find parts in stores that sell Tech Decks or online. Purchase whole decks if you wish to take them apart and reuse their pieces.
Gather together your new parts as well as spare Tech Decks that you no longer are using. Take apart these decks with your Tech Deck screwdriver and divide the parts into the following groups: decks, trucks, wheels and grip tape.
Assemble the wheels and trucks based on your selections. Attach two wheels to each truck by pushing them into place. You can use multiple colors, but make sure the wheels on each truck are the same shape and material to prevent uneven movement.
Attach the trucks onto your deck using the Tech Deck screwdriver. Place a screw through one of the eight holes on the face of the deck and into the truck positioned below. Rotate the screwdriver clockwise until the screw is securely in the truck. Repeat with the additional screws.
Practice a few tricks and runs with the newly attached trucks and wheels. If the movement feels odd or your trucks are too tight or too loose, adjust the screws until you are comfortable with the feel of the deck.
Apply the grip tape onto the face of the deck. You can opt to use tape specifically made for the deck or scrap tape bought from a skate shop.
Decorate the underside of your deck with stickers or use paint makers to tag the board with words and drawings.
